Dense existence of periodic Reeb orbits and ECH spectral invariants

Abstract

In this paper, we prove (1): for any closed contact three-manifold with a CC^\infty-generic contact form, the union of periodic Reeb orbits is dense, (2): for any closed surface with a CC^\infty-generic Riemannian metric, the union of closed geodesics is dense. The key observation is CC^\infty-closing lemma for 3D Reeb flows, which follows from the fact that the embedded contact homology (ECH) spectral invariants recover the volume.
